Is Golden Gate Safe?

Yes — this neighborhood is very safe. Golden Gate in Pinellas Park, FL has a safety grade of A. The overall crime index is 48, which is 52% below the national average of 100.

Compared to the Pinellas Park average (crime index 47), Golden Gate is 1% higher in overall crime. Crime levels here are roughly in line with the city average.

Looking at specific crime types, assault is the most elevated concern (index: 142, 42% above average), while rape is the lowest risk (index: 3). Property crime is more prevalent than violent crime here, consistent with broader national patterns.
